## Building Access — Spares Room (Hullbrook Annex)

Contractors: the spare hardware room is down the east corridor on the ground floor, third door on the left. Sign in at the front desk first and grab a visitor lanyard. Anything you take out, jot it in the blue logbook — yes, even the little stuff. The door self-locks, so don't wedge it. To get in, punch in the code below.

staff pass of hagug-taguf = bdg-HJ-9

// Encoding sniffing for user-uploaded text files in Saltgrass.
// We check BOM first, then a capped statistical pass (8 KB max)
// to avoid unbounded reads on hostile uploads. Ambiguous files
// fall back to this constant rather than guessing, which closed
// the smuggling vector flagged in the last audit. Fixed as of the
// build noted below.

trace token, bawif-tajof: htk14_21e308fc7b4137

## Authentication

Build agents in the Veltrane pool have drifted up to 40 seconds apart, which causes token validation failures against the Quorra signing service. Tokens minted on agent-7 are rejected by agents still behind NTP resync. Until the fleet-wide chrony rollout lands, pin all auth calls to the Quorra staging endpoint, which tolerates 120 seconds of skew. This is a stopgap, not a fix. For local verification during the sync demo, use the key below.

gateway credential: zpat7_wu4aBVX

Quick heads-up on Pinwheel UI versioning: we cut a minor release every sprint, and anything touching component props needs a changeset file in the PR. No changeset, no merge — the bot will nag you. Majors are rare and go through the design council first. The full policy, with examples of what counts as breaking, lives on the internal page below.

wiki page, bahip-yahip: https://grafana.qirvanlabs.corp/browse/display/projects/cc3a1b9dbfc9

**Ticket #— Facilities: Spare hardware storage access**
New starters needing keyboards, cables, or monitor stands should visit Storage Room B2 at Larchway Campus, lower ground floor, beside the lift lobby. Please log every item you take on the clipboard inside the door so stock counts stay accurate. The room is kept locked at all times; to enter, key in the code below.

turnstile pass: bdg-YEOZLM-79341408